OFFICIAL CALL FOR REPUBLICAN PRIMARIES AND THE CONVENTION The Republican electors of Salt Lake City, Utah, will meet in their respective Election Districts on Wednesday, September 27th, 1905, at 8 o'clock p. m., for the purpose of electing delegates to the Republican City Convention, which will be held at the Salt Lake Theater on October 3rd, 1905, at 950 a. m. SaiL.City Convention will select candidates for each of the following city offices, to wit: Mayor, Recorder, Attorney, Auditor and Treasurer. The delegates to this convention are apportioned among the various election Districts Dis-tricts as follows: 1st District, 11 delegates; 2nd District, 12 delegates; dele-gates; 3rd District, 11 delegates; 4th District, 15 delegates; 5th District, Dis-trict, 15 delegates; 6th District, 10 delegates; 7th District, 12 delegates; dele-gates; 8th District, 13 delegates; 9th District, 10 delegates; 10th District, 9 delegates; 11th District, 7 delegates; 12th District, 13 delegates; 13th District, 12 delegates; 14th District, 8 delegates; 15th District, 6 delegates; 16th District, 10 delegates; 17th District, 7 delegates; 18th District, 9 delegates; 19th District, 9 delegates; 20th District, 9 delegates; 21st District, 10 delegates; 22nd District, 11 delegates; 23rd District, 9 delegates; 24th District, 7 delegates; 25th District, 7 delegates; 26th District, 9 delegates; 27th District, 9 delegates; 28th District, 8 delegates; 29th District, 9 delegates; 30th District, 10 delegates; 31st District, 8 delegates; 32nd District, 11 delegates ; ,33rd District, 9 delegates; 34th District, 10 delegates; 35th District, 8 delegates; 36th District, 5 delegates; 37th District, 8 delegates; 38th District, 8 delegates; 39th District, 9 delegates; 40th District, 14 delegates; 41st District, 10 delegates; 42nd District, Dis-trict, 11 delegates; 43rd District, 12 delegates; 44th District, 7 delegates; dele-gates; 45th District, 8 delegates; 46th District, 10 delegates; 47th District, 9 delegates; 48th District, 11 delegates; 49th District, 10 delegates; 50th District, 9 delegates; 51st District, 15 delegates; 52nd District, 13 delegates. The Republican electors in the 96th District will attend Primaries Pri-maries in the 13th and 14th Districts, as they did prior to the organization organ-ization of the 96th District. The City District Chairman in each district will select the place for holding the Primary in his district. He should report the same to the Secretary of the Republican City Committee at the earliest possible date. The delegates to this City Convention shall also act as delegates dele-gates to the Municipal Ward Conventions to be held in the respective re-spective Municipal Wards on Friday, September 29th, 1905, at 8 p. m. In each District a Chairman and District Committee should be selected to represent the Republican party in that district during the ensuing campaign. Each Municipal Ward Convention beside nominating one candidate can-didate for the City Council long term and one candidate for tk? City Council short term, will select 2 members of the Republican City Committee, a Precinct Chairman and Secretary and one member mem-ber on each of the following Committees in the City Convention-Credentials, Convention-Credentials, Platform and Resolutions and Order of Business. The Primaries shall be conducted as follows: The Chairman in each District shall appoint three Judges, one of whom shall take down the name and address of all persons voting. All voting shall ' be by ballot, the polls shall be open from 8 to 9 p. m. Only Republicans Repub-licans residing in the Districts shall be allowed to vote. 'By order of the City Committee. F. C. LOOFBOUROW, Chairman. J. PARLEY WHITE, Secretary. Dated at Salt Lake City, this 23rd day of September, 1905. LYRIC THEATRE TONIGHT tomorrow 25c THE BRIGADIERS AND BATTLING NELSON. Of- ' torn U ProjT Buudla& Salt Lake Ctt . - - - ... ' ' f For Exhibit of Fruit. VICTORIA, B. C, Sept. 26. The British Brit-ish Columbia Government today decided to send an exhibit of British Columbiai fruit to the royal horticultural show in .London, England. The exhibit will leave on October 1. |
